The route for the decreasing of air pollutants using photocatalysis over titanium dioxide incorporated in to different kinds of concrete surfaces
Popis výsledku v původním jazyce
Elevated amount of the gaseous pollutants occurring in close vicinity of traffic arteries represent still pressing issue. One way, how to fulfill the efforts for decreasing of pollutants concentration in localities affected by the traffic is utilizing photocatalytically active titanium dioxide (TiO2) applied on the surface of concrete structures and buildings located in close area of traffic junctions and other localities influenced by traffic. The photocatalytical reactions can run only if the irradiation with suitable wavelengths interacts with surface of a photocatalyst. Final effect of degradation over photocalysts is strongly dependent on light intensity, humidity and air flow rate as well as on the concentration of gaseous pollutants. Except theconditions mentioned above, the nature of the photocatalyst, its surface structure and of course its amount on the surface of the hardened concrete plays crucial role in the photodegradation process.
